Focus on the heat transition — the first sustainability market at Benqueplatz
How can I heat my house in a climate-friendly yet affordable way? This question directly affects many homeowners — and this is precisely where the Schwachhausen Sustainability Market comes in. On Sunday, May 31, 2026, from 11 a.m. to 4 p.m., the premiere will take place at Benqueplatz. The first sustainability market in the district focuses on the heat transition — with free admission.
The concept is deliberately practical: no long lectures, but information stands, independent advice, and direct conversations with experts. Participants include the Verbraucherzentrale Bremen (Consumer Advice Centre Bremen), the Energiekonsens climate protection agency, the Bremer Aufbau-Bank, solar companies like Adler Solar, 1Komma5°, and Balkoniestrom, as well as the Bremen Zero association. Neutral information on heating technology, energy saving, and funding programmes will be provided. Children are also catered for: they can colour climate protection postcards and try out the game 'The Mayor's Challenge'.
Behind the market is Die Wachmannstraße e.V., a neighbourhood association from Schwachhausen, in cooperation with the Bremische Bürgerschaft (Bremen Parliament). The market shows how neighbourhood engagement and a concrete future topic can come together — low-threshold information where people live, instead of abstract climate debates.
The venue is Benqueplatz in the Schwachhausen district, one of Bremen's greenest and most residential neighbourhoods. Its central location makes the market an easily accessible meeting point for the neighbourhood.
